She turned the crowd on with her gutsy ver- sion of "What You Won't Do For Love." " The night's other bright spot was Donald Byrd, who can do no wrong when he belts music from his silver trumpet. And then there was Patrice. Energy and stamina per sonified. She brought the whole thing together; At tributing her bftundless energy to her daily three-mile jogs, and her vegetarian diet, Ms. Rushen saysr "When you feel your best, chances are you will react accordingly, and that's crucial when you're on tour for several months straight." This has been a busy year for the 27-year-old musician and vocalist who started her show business career when she was five years old. Many of her stops during the past six' weeks have been college cam puses. According to Ms. Rushen' tour manager, William Cope, the star's ability to easily relate to college audiences is one of the reasons that so many have been on this latest tour. "In the future," he said, she' may consider doing college seminars. She is very in telligent and articulate." ' .-. But on a more practical . side, Cope concedes, the whole thing is a matter of . money. - "We need to do about four gigs (shows) a week just to pay everybody," he said. "It's just plain economics." And while the economics of performing is certainly a cen tral issue, for Ms. , Rushen, who was declared a child pro digy before she started school, the bottom line is just a little different. ; She loves it! The love affair with the piano when , a preschool teacher noticed Patrice's gift for music and suggested she be enrolled in a special program for musically gifted children at the University . of s Southern California. First, she studied musical theory, and two years later when she was five she was introduced to the piano. It was love at first note. Now, Patrice calls the piano "my life." "I got my very first piano when I was five years old," she said. "My parents got it for me so that I could practice at home. We have a very small house and that piano prac tically took up the entire living room." It all paid off about ten years ago, when Patrice signed a professional contract with Prestige Records, a division of the Fantasy label and predominantly a jazz recor ding company. r It's all been uphill since. Friday night was a good ex ample.
